Mingzhu City, southern wall, below the city. →

Feng Laixian and Lin Benshi's battle continued. One man and one corpse had already been locked in fierce combat for more than half an hour.

Yet Feng Laixian showed no sign of weakening, as though this amount of exertion did not even count as a warm-up. Lin Benshi, being a Living Corpse, naturally felt no fatigue either.

But in truth, the battle was nearly over.

A Living Corpse was ultimately just a Corpse. Lin Benshi's bones had limited endurance and no ability to repair themselves. After repeated collisions, fine cracks had already spread throughout its skeleton. Within three more moves, even without Feng Laixian doing anything, its body would collapse on its own.

"Farewell, Senior Brother!"

Feng Laixian took a deep breath, his eyes reddening slightly as he spoke in a low voice.

But before he could strike, a massive boulder suddenly flew in from afar. He hurriedly retreated and watched as it landed before him, smashing a huge crater into the ground.

Seeing that the boulder held no traps or mechanisms, he punched it apart. Then he saw that the Living Corpses that had been charging and attacking the city ahead had all stopped, slowly parting to form a path.

Densely packed Living Corpses dragged thick chains as they stepped forward one by one. Behind them stood a majestic palace. →

"Hehehehe, I haven't returned in so long. Sure enough, Mingzhu City still reeks of decay—disgusting, utterly disgusting." The palace gates slowly opened, green ghostfire drifting out from within. Then a shrill, aged voice, somewhat like a duck's, came from behind the doors.

Feng Laixian narrowed his eyes and shouted, "May I ask which senior this is?"

"Kekekeke, senior? Young man, you're rather clever. I'm starting to like you," the shrill voice laughed.

Then a black figure slowly emerged from the palace. He wore tattered strips of black cloth and leaned on a bone cane. His face was gaunt and pale, like that of a living skeleton.

"Take a guess. If you guess correctly, I'll spare your life." He looked at Feng Laixian, squinting as he smiled with clouded eyes.

Feng Laixian sighed. "With such 'immortal grace and peerless beauty,' Senior, even if this junior guessed for a lifetime, I doubt I could guess it. Please enlighten me."

"Kekekeke, good child, good child. I like you even more now. Hehe, you'll stay behind forever and become my bird-bearing attendant!" the old man cackled.

In an instant, two Living Corpses charged out from the horde.

Both were human Living Corpses. One was tall and brawny, while the other was the complete opposite—short and thin.

"That's Indestructible Diamond Cheng Dujiao!" Feng Laixian immediately recognized the brawny Living Corpse.

Indestructible Diamond Cheng Dujiao had been quite famous thirty years ago. He had been a squad captain in the Patrol Team. After activating his ability, his body became impervious to blades and spears, and he possessed immense strength. Thus, the Awakened called him Indestructible Diamond. Cheng Dujiao was his nickname, much like Stinky Qiang was Qiu Qiang's nickname.

After transforming, Cheng Dujiao immediately charged at Feng Laixian with all his strength.

At the same time, from the corner of his eye, Feng Laixian noticed hooked sickle claws growing from the short, thin Living Corpse's arms. However, this corpse did not seem to be a native of Mingzhu City. It looked more like a savage, so Feng Laixian knew nothing of its background.

But none of that mattered.

Feng Laixian looked toward the old man atop the palace. In the next moment, dazzling red light erupted from his eyes, and his body was enveloped in a crimson glow. Terrifying red currents burst outward, forming rolling waves of air.

"The master is getting serious," Bai De muttered as he felt the heat wave rushing toward him.

Boom!

A tremendous bang rang out.

Cheng Dujiao and the short Living Corpse were each struck by a punch in an instant. A charred fist mark appeared on Cheng Dujiao's golden scales, while the short Living Corpse fared far worse—its upper body was blown away by a single punch, and terrifying heat still radiated from the severed remains.

"Old bastard, I called you Senior only because you'll die here tonight. Since you're so eager to die, I'll reluctantly make this quick and clean." Within the red waves of air, Feng Laixian looked at the old man atop the palace and sneered coldly.

Cheng Dujiao truly lived up to the name Indestructible Diamond. If he had still been alive, Feng Laixian's punch would indeed have seriously wounded him. But he was a dead man, so this injury meant little. As long as the Corpse was not completely destroyed, it could keep moving.

"Kekekeke, if you can do it, then by all means, give it a try, young man," the old man said with a sinister laugh.

At that moment, Cheng Dujiao lowered his head and viciously rammed Feng Laixian. A faint, eerie green glow shone from his golden horn. Cheng Dujiao's horn had originally been nonpoisonous, but after becoming a Living Corpse, it contained terrifying Corpse Poison. Without an antidote, anyone contaminated by it would be assimilated into a Living Corpse within minutes.

Beast King Fist: Taotie Lifts the Cauldron!

Feng Laixian blocked the horn's attack with one hand, then bent his knees slightly and hoisted Cheng Dujiao over his shoulder. With an enraged roar, he grabbed Cheng Dujiao and leaped into the air, spinning three times in rapid succession before violently hurling him into the ground.

The throw made the earth quake violently.

Cheng Dujiao smashed a huge crater into the ground and lay within it, unable to move.

All his bones had shattered, his scales had burst apart, and the horn on his head had snapped in two. Black fluid continuously flowed from the break.

"Old ghost, give me your life!"

After dealing with Cheng Dujiao, Feng Laixian immediately used Ape Step, flashing to the old man's side as if shrinking the earth beneath his feet.

He punched at the old man's head, but an invisible shield blocked the blow. A Living Corpse some distance from the palace exploded on the spot.

"As long as one of these precious children remains, they can take a blow for me. That was a bad move on your part!" the old man said with a sinister grin.

The surrounding Living Corpses immediately surged toward Feng Laixian. Several wielding polearms in particular instantly thrust their weapons into his blind spots.

Sshk!

Feng Laixian reacted with extreme speed. His feet stomped across several Living Corpses' heads as he rapidly retreated, but too many weapons attacked at once. Different weapons still pierced through both sides of his body.

However, gritting his teeth, he chopped through the Living Corpses' weapons with his hand. He flew backward like a great bird, and when he landed, half of a different polearm was embedded beneath each side of his ribs.

Without changing expression, he pulled the spear from his right side, then pulled the lance from his left and tossed both weapons onto the ground. His wounds visibly healed before the naked eye, and in the blink of an eye, he had recovered completely.

"As expected of the Nation Guardian Tier Red Emperor Undying Body. Those wounds healed quickly," the old man said lightly, his eyes glowing with an eerie green light.

Suddenly, Feng Laixian's expression changed slightly. He felt as though something inside his body was taking root and sprouting.

He immediately grabbed the flesh around his waist and tore it away. Blood and flesh scattered as he ripped off pieces laced with Corpse Poison, but even more green threads spread wildly through his body.
